Re: Game Manual in HTML Format ??????
<BLOCKQUOTE><font size="1" face="Verdana, Arial">quote:</font><HR>Originally posted by Ferendra:
Hi there, is the manual only in html, not in printed form ? Greetings Ferendra<HR></BLOCKQUOTE> The Game comes with a 45 page printed manual to get you started. ( and for the most part refers you to the CD Manual ) The large, detailed, and very necessary Game Play manual is on the CD in HTML format.
